Entrenamiento bajo el agua (Underwater Training)

Sinopsis del Libro

Libro Entrenamiento bajo el agua (Underwater Training)

Did you know that swimming pools are used to train astronauts? Athletes use swimming pools to train when they're injured, and doctors use them to help patients feel better. Learn how swimming pools and aquatic therapy help all kinds of people! Las horas completas

Libro Las horas completas

Una tarde de domingo, tres canónigos (el abad, don Fidel; don Ignacio, director del coro, y don Benito) y dos sacerdotes jóvenes (Manolo, el conductor del coche, y Ángel) se dirigen a merendar a la casa de un sacerdote de pueblo, un amigo suyo llamado Mero. De forma inesperada encuentran en la carretera a un personaje que, en apariencia, se halla malherido. Se trata de un atípico peregrino que confiesa su pretensión de recorrer el Camino de Santiago. Su inquietante personalidad convertirá el gesto de caridad de los sacerdotes al recogerlo en una fuente de conflictos. Su presencia altera ...
